Game Modes

Single-Player Mode

In the solo campaign you play as Donkey Kong, plowing through tons of engaging levels, fighting fiercely large bosses, and collecting items. You alone must retrieve mountains of bananas, while legions of baddies and indigenous enemies roam the islands. Luckily for you, you can obtain assistance from your three friends and several different powerups.

Multiplayer Mode

Select this mode to play with a friend, sibling, or spouse as one of Donkey Kong’s three fellow adventurers. The first player must be Donkey Kong, but the second player can be either Diddy, Dixie, or Cranky Kong as a supporting character. The two players can play disconnected while grabbing separate items or waylaying bad guys, or they can piggyback and unleash some pretty powerful moves.

Hard Mode

Hard Mode is unlocked by completing all three levels on the secret seventh island. This mode lives up to its name by making several changes to how you can play: It’s single-player only, you have just one hit of health, and using items is not allowed. However, the highlight of Hard Mode is your new ability to go it alone as one of the other Kongs—they can normally be played only in multiplayer! This mode also features blue KONG Letters, which are fortunately in the exact same places as the red letters.
